Functions and Features

The LOA board supports functions and features such as wavelength tunable, OTN functions, and ESC.

For detailed functions and features, refer to Table 1.

Table 1 Functions and features of the LOA board
Function and FeatureDescription
Basic function

LOA converts signals as follows:

  • 8 x (125 Mbit/s to 1.25 Gbit/s signals) <-> 1 x OTU2
  • 4 x (1.49 Gbit/s to 2.67 Gbit/s signals)<-> 1 x OTU2
  • 4 x OTU1 <-> 1 x OTU2
  • 2 x 3G-SDI/3G-SDIRBR/FC400/FICON4G/Infiniband 2.5G <-> 1 x OTU2
  • 1 x FC800/FC1200/FICON10G/10GE LAN/Infiniband 5G/FICON8G <-> 1 x OTU2

Supports hybrid transmission of signals at a rate of 4.25 Gbit/s or lower, but does not support hybrid transmission of FC800/FICON8G/Infiniband 5G signals. The total rate of signals received at the client side cannot exceed 10 Gbit/s.

Client-side service type

FE: Ethernet service at a rate of 125 Mbit/s or 12.5 Mbit/s

GE: Ethernet service at a rate of 1.25 Gbit/s. Supports GE optical signals and GE electrical signals.

10GE LAN: Ethernet service at a rate of 10.31 Gbit/s

STM-1/OC-3: SDH/SONET service at a rate of 155.52 Mbit/s

STM-4/OC-12: SDH/SONET service at a rate of 622.08 Mbit/s

STM-16/OC-48: SDH/SONET service at a rate of 2.5 Gbit/s

FC100: SAN service at a rate of 1.06 Gbit/s

FC200: SAN service at a rate of 2.12 Gbit/s

FC400: SAN service at a rate of 4.25 Gbit/s

FC800: SAN service at a rate of 8.5 Gbit/s

FC1200: SAN service at a rate of 10.51 Gbit/s

FICON4G: SAN service at a rate of 4.25 Gbit/s

FICON8G: SAN service at a rate of 8.5 Gbit/s

FICON10G: SAN service at a rate of 10.51 Gbit/s

Infiniband 2.5G: SAN service at a rate of 2.5 Gbit/s

Infiniband 5G: SAN service at a rate of 5 Gbit/s

ESCON: SAN service at a rate of 200 Mbit/s

FICON: SAN service at a rate of 1.06 Gbit/s

FICON Express: SAN service at a rate of 2.12 Gbit/s

FDDI: SAN service at a rate of 125 Mbit/s

HD-SDI: Bit-serial digital interface for high-definition television systems at a rate of 1.49 Gbit/s

HD-SDIRBR: Bit-serial digital interface for high-definition television systems at a rate of 1.49/1.001 Gbit/s

OTU1: OTN service at a rate of 2.67 Gbit/s

SDI: Serial digital interface at a rate of 270 Mbit/s

DVB-ASI: Video service at a rate of 270 Mbit/s

3G-SDI: Video service at a rate of 2.97 Gbit/s

3G-SDIRBR: Video service at a rate of 2.97/1.001 Gbit/s

ISC 1G: SAN service at a rate of 1.06 Gbit/s

ISC 2G: SAN service at a rate of 2.12 Gbit/s

NOTE:

The LOA board supports both GE electrical signal and GE optical signal. For GE electrical signal transmission, it is recommended that the board be equipped with at most two GE electrical modules to facilitate fiber routing.

Only the TN11LOA02 supports FC1200, FICON10G, 10GE LAN, Infiniband 2.5G, Infiniband 5G.

When InfiniBand 5G and InfiniBand 2.5G services are received on the client side of an LOA02 board, the WDM-side optical signals can be transmitted at a maximum distance of 100 km.

The LOA board supports access of SDI, HD-SDI, HD-SDIRBR, 3G-SDI, 3G-SDIRBR, and DVB-ASI electrical signals. When the board is used to accept these electrical signals, a digital video O/E converter must be used for O/E or E/O conversion and the optical module of the converter must agree with the board optical module specifications. The digital video O/E converter is a third-party device. Customers can purchase a digital video O/E converter by themselves.

OTN function
  • Provides the OTU2 interface on WDM-side.
  • Supports the OTN frame format and overhead processing by referring to the ITU-T G.709.
  • Supports PM function for ODU0.
  • Supports PM and TCM functions for ODU1.
  • Supports PM and TCM functions for ODU2.
  • Supports PM and TCM non-intrusive monitoring for ODU1.
  • Supports PM and TCM non-intrusive monitoring for ODU2.
  • Supports PM functions for ODUflex.
  • Supports PM non-intrusive monitoring for ODUflex.
  • Supports SM functions for OTU1.
  • Supports SM functions for OTU2.
WDM specification

Supports ITU-T G.694.1-compliant DWDM specifications.

Tunable wavelength function

Supports tunable wavelength optical modules that provide for 80 wavelengths tunable in the C band with 50 GHz channel spacing.

ESC functionSupported
PRBS test function

Supports the PRBS function on the client and WDM sides.

NOTE:
The PRBS function on the client side is only supported when the client-side service type is STM-1, STM-4, STM-16, OC-3, OC-12, OC-48, or OTU1.
LPT functionThe board supports the LPT function only when the client-side service type is GE/FE/10GE LAN.
FEC encoding
  • Supports forward error correction (FEC) on the client side that complies with ITU-T G.709, only when the client side service type is OTU1.
  • Supports forward error correction (FEC) on the WDM side that complies with ITU-T G.709.
  • Supports advanced forward error correction (AFEC-2) on the WDM side that complies with ITU-T G.975.1.
NOTE:
Boards that use different FEC modes cannot interconnect with each other.
Alarms and performance events monitoring
  • Monitors BIP8 bytes (Bursty mode) to help locate line failures.
  • Monitors B1 bytes to help locate faults.
  • Monitors OTN alarms and performance events.
  • Monitors parameters such as the bias current, temperature, and optical power of the laser.
  • Supports the remote monitoring (RMON) of Ethernet services.

Regeneration boardWDM-side signals from LOA board can be regenerated by another ND2/NQ2/N210/N216 board.
ALS function

Supports the ALS function on the client side.

Test frameThe board supports the test frame function only when the client-side service type is GE or FE.
Latency measurementSupported
Protection scheme
  • Supports intra-board 1+1 protection (when working with the OLP or DCP board).
  • Supports client 1+1 protection.
NOTE:

When receiving InfiniBand 5G and InfiniBand 2.5G services on the client side, an LOA02 board can only work with TN12OLP and TN13OLP boards to support the bidirectional switching of optical line protection.

Ethernet service mapping mode

Supports encapsulation of GE services in GE(GFP-T) and GE(TTT-GMP).

Supports encapsulation of 10GE LAN services in Bit Transparent Mapping(11.1G).

Ethernet port working mode
  • FE: 100M Full-Duplex
  • GE(TTT-GMP): 1000M Full-Duplex, Auto-Negotiation
